The Lord replied, My Presence will go with you, and I will give you rest (Exodus 33:14 NIV).
One of the most challenging realities of living for Jesus is that it can be a very lonely adventure. There will be other Christ followers around you, of course. And, you will find a community that is serious about the things of God. But what you and I need to come to terms with is that God doesnt always offer us other people as a source of comfort as we walk out our own journey of life.
Instead what He offers us is Himself. Moses finds this out first hand in Exodus 33:12-17. Take a moment to read these verses.
This passage begins with Moses questioning God. He reminded God that He had called him to lead the nation of Israel but had yet to bring him the help he needed.
Gods response was very interesting. Instead of offering to bring him another leader or even a friend, God told him that the presence of God would be with Moses and that God would give him rest (v14). God then went on to tell Moses that He was pleased with him and knew Moses by name (v.17).
So how does this apply to us?
Realize, when we feel alone, God offers us the same things He offered Moses. He promises to be with us and to give us rest. He tells us that He is pleased with us and that He knows us by name.
